Latest revision as of 17:16, 7 October 2017


StartAnimation( )
Resumes all animations if they are paused.
StartAnimation( <Boolean> )
When the boolean is false, pauses all animations, otherwise resumes them.
StartAnimation( <Point or Slider>, <Point or Slider>, .... )
Starts animating given points and sliders, the points must be on paths.
StartAnimation( <Point or Slider>, <Point or Slider>, ...., <Boolean> )
Starts (for boolean = true) or permanently stops (for boolean = false) animating given points and sliders, the points must be on paths.
